As the core component of the clutch system, Clutch Release Bearing 803379 A is designed to optimize power transmission efficiency and mechanical stability. It adopts a high-precision single-row bearing structure with an open seal design to effectively balance lubrication performance and dust resistance, ensuring that low friction coefficient and high wear resistance can be maintained under high-load conditions with frequent clutch separation and engagement. The precise matching of the inner and outer rings of the bearing, combined with a high-strength cage, significantly reduces vibration and noise during operation. At the same time, by optimizing the contact surface geometry, the service life of the clutch release finger and pressure plate is extended, which is suitable for the transmission system upgrade needs of passenger cars and light commercial vehicles.
This product has the dual optimization of material science and manufacturing process as its core advantage. After special heat treatment, the surface hardness and fatigue resistance of the bearing steel material are significantly improved, and it can withstand extreme temperature changes and impact loads; the internal grease adopts a high-temperature resistant calcium-based formula, which can maintain a stable viscosity even in a continuous high temperature environment, reducing the risk of lubrication failure. In addition, its modular design supports quick disassembly and maintenance, is compatible with mainstream clutch assembly interface standards, and can seamlessly adapt to the power transmission systems of various models, providing efficient and reliable solutions for the maintenance market and vehicle manufacturing.
